Staircase to Nowhere
Join three friends—David, Noah, and Sam—as they navigate what it means to follow Jesus and live on His mission in American culture today. Each brings a unique perspective: David lives on a college campus, Noah works in a church with youth and local outreach, Sam serves homeless youth and young adults. Together, they question the ministry methods they grew up with, wrestle with faith in today's world, and seek to honor God in their time.

Can Churches Help Solve the Housing Crisis?

In this episode of Staircase to Nowhere, the hosts discuss church buildings, affordable housing, and the housing crisis—asking whether churches should use their land to help meet community housing needs.
The conversation explores zoning laws, gentrification, sacred space, and the risks and responsibilities of churches building or hosting affordable housing.
